Originally from Cape Town, South Africa, Samantha comes from a performing arts background and spent 16 years in London working in physical and political theatre. Over the past two decades, her path has led her deep into the study of Kundalini yoga (qualifying as a teacher), movement therapy, shamanism, and her training in Compassionate Inquiry, the trauma therapy approach developed by Gabor Maté.

Now based in Copenhagen, Samantha runs retreats and offers 1:1 coaching and trauma healing sessions. She is mother to two engaging and curious boys, and it was the birth of her first son that inspired her to support new mothers — promoting natural home birthing and placenta encapsulation, and qualifying as a Doula.

Samantha Claire is a shamanic practitioner and trauma therapist — and also a mother, singer-songwriter, writer, and teacher of ecstatic dance and Kundalini yoga. She has been holding Deep Meditation Retreats for over 16 years and has produced and curated numerous festivals and gatherings worldwide. She is the founder of MAKE SPACE, her non-profit organisation in South Africa dedicated to working with artists from the townships and those less fortunate economically.
